Dancing On Ice: Beth Tweddle wins Dancing On Ice 2013

DOI BethBeth Tweddle and Daniel Whiston take the Dancing on Ice 2013 crown.

Tweddle looked overwhelmed when presenter Phillip Schofield announced she and Dan had won and when asked how she felt she replied “speechless”. This is a historic win for Dan who took first place in the very first series with Gaynor Faye and later with Hayley Tamaddon in 2010.

Runner up tonight was former EastEnders actor Matt Lapinskas and his dance partner Brianne Delcourt. Gracious in defeat he thanked everyone who had voted and congratulated Beth on her win.

Olympic boxer Luke Campbell was the first act tonight to leave the competition. He had been paired with professional dancing partner Jenna Nicole Smith for the series but according the bookmakers had little chance of taking the Dancing on Ice crown.

Jayne Torvill and Christopher Dean performed a brand new version of their Bolero routine which was followed by Beth and Matt’s own Bolero performances.
